The illusion of impressions
They look like progress… but they’re vague, untargeted, and tell you nothing about whether the right people noticed you.
Vague definition – Think it’s someone reading your post? Maybe. Or maybe their thumb just froze while they grabbed their latte. Nobody knows — and that’s the problem.
Inflated by the wrong crowd – Looks big on the dashboard… until you realize it’s mostly friends, family, old coworkers, and people who will never buy from you.
Only tracks your posts – Ignores all the other ways you can show up, get noticed, and stick in someone’s mind on LinkedIn.
No real people – Impressions give you numbers and charts… but no faces, no names, no one you can actually talk to.
It feels like traction, but delivers no measurable path to meetings or conversations.
The reality of visibility
Real visibility is built on high-signal, intent-driven actions from the right people — moments you can track, target, and act on.
Profile visit – they actively clicked to see who you are and what you do.
Accepted connection request – they saw your name, read your invite, and said yes.
Like on your comment – your take stood out enough for them to react.
Reply to your comment – they engaged directly with you in a public conversation.
Tag or mention – someone brought you into a discussion or recommended you.
Follow of your profile or company page – they want to keep seeing you in their feed.
Every one of these moments is another touchpoint that builds recognition — and makes your outreach warmer.
Three ways to increase your visibility
These three plays put your team in front of the right people.

tactical
commenting
Borrow their room.
Comment on posts from people with big, relevant followings. Their audience sees you right away — putting you in front of the people you want.
Comments get you profile visits faster than posts.
Swarm Engagement
Own the conversation.
See a post your audience cares about? Get your whole crew liking, replying, and commenting at once.
That boosts the post’s reach — and puts your team in front of more people.
promoted
posts
Fly into their airspace.
LinkedIn’s Thought Leader Ads put a post — yours, a partner’s, a customer’s — straight into the feeds of your exact target audience.
For little spend, you can engage prospects right there.
